Test mode: New mock eligibility check with CDT procedure code
Eligibility checks
We've added a new dental mock eligibility check to Stedi's test mode. The mock check includes a Current Dental Terminology (CDT) procedure code in the eligibility request and response.
Previously, all mock eligibility requests used only Service Type Codes (STCs).
What is test mode?
Stedi’s test mode lets you run a full eligibility workflow without using real patient data or sending checks to payers.
In test mode, you use test API keys to send predefined mock eligibility checks and get realistic responses – with things like active coverage indicators, copays, and deductibles – using Stedi's production API endpoints.
You can use test mode for app development and integration tests. AI coding agents, like Claude Code and Codex, can use test mode to build and verify eligibility integrations end-to-end without accessing real patient data.
Our predefined mock eligibility requests cover 30+ scenarios across 5+ payers, including error cases. Each scenario includes copy-paste-ready examples for our JSON, Raw X12, and SOAP Eligibility endpoints.
Availability
Test mode is available on every Stedi account, including accounts on our free Basic plan.
